What does an AI braids filter do?

It replaces the hair in one photo with a braided style — the parting grid, the plait pattern, the length and the ends — while leaving your face, skin tone, clothing and background exactly as they were.

Image tool

Braids are the hairstyle decision with the highest cost of being wrong. A full head of knotless braids is four to eight hours in a chair and a bill to match, and it is not something you undo on the walk home. So the question people actually ask before booking is not what braids look like in general — it is what this length, this thickness and this parting look like on their own face shape.

That is a question a photo of somebody else cannot answer, and it is the one this pass exists for.

The edit runs on the Nano Banana 2 model in the browser, with free credits on a new account. It rebuilds the hair rather than tinting it: a clean parting grid across the scalp, individual plaits of consistent thickness with visible three-strand structure, ends that taper or curl the way that style ends, and the whole mass falling with real weight behind the shoulders.

A front-facing half-body photo in even light, with your hairline visible and nothing covering your forehead, gives the pass the most to work with. Hats, heavy shadow across the parting and very low-resolution phone crops are what make an AI braids result look like a wig sitting on top of a photo.

How to use

Try AI braids on your photo in three steps

From one clear photo to a decision you can take to the salon.

  1. Step 01

    Start with a clear hairline

    Front-facing, even light, forehead visible, no hat. The parting grid is the first thing to fall apart when the model cannot see where your hair starts.

  2. Step 02

    Name the style, size and length

    Knotless box braids, medium, waist-length. Fulani with beads. Cornrows straight back. The three words that matter most are the style, the thickness and where it ends on your body.

  3. Step 03

    Run it, then change one thing

    Change only the length, or only the thickness, and run again. Comparing two near-identical renders tells you more than four wildly different ones, and a failed run is never charged.
